This is the 3rd time my laptop has crashed and Im incredibly frustrated. Ive had to completely reinstall Windows twice, and had to buy 1 new hard drive...I have no idea why- I dont go to any "questionable" sites and I have antivirus software running constantly.
Anyway, my computer wouldnt start up so I ran a diagnostics test
DST Short Status Test Fail
Error Code: 1000-0146
Msg: Unit O:IDE Status fail Status byte=64 ControlCode=1 Msg=No 2 Additional sense information

You need to run the long test (by hard drive manufacturer) to be sure of the drive's status.
A number of drives pass the short and fail the long. I realize yours failed the short but the long test is the more extensivel, better tool.
Of course, follow the suggestions posted previously first
